Output 940769974cd0c8531ed2487a72537dddfa12231dc1951619cf5acf8362091e20:0

value
411519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d755927e4ba8d8ede3c3b007eefac0bffa146ec9 OP_EQUAL
address
3MKbiT6XsmpLRuCwjFDLyvdB2uLASLjwEw
transaction
940769974cd0c8531ed2487a72537dddfa12231dc1951619cf5acf8362091e20
spent
true